A successful web agency knows what it’s good at and focuses on excelling in those areas. Define your niche—whether it’s e-commerce websites, SaaS platforms, or digital marketing campaigns—and specialize in those services. Clearly outline the services you offer, such as web design, development, SEO, PPC, or social media marketing. Avoid being a „jack of all trades” at the start; focus on becoming an expert in a specific domain.
Your portfolio is your business card in the web agency world. Potential clients judge your capabilities based on your past work. Highlight diverse projects that demonstrate your skills and creativity. Include case studies that showcase your impact on clients’ businesses, such as increased conversions or better user experience. Keep your portfolio updated with your latest and best projects.
Before you start taking on clients, establish a clear and sustainable business model. Decide how you’ll structure your pricing—will it be hourly, project-based, or on a retainer basis? Outline the scope of work for each project and ensure transparency with clients regarding deliverables and timelines. A well-defined business model reduces misunderstandings and ensures profitability.
Clear and consistent communication is the backbone of a successful web agency. Ensure you understand your clients’ needs and expectations from the start. Regular updates, milestone check-ins, and prompt responses to inquiries build trust and long-term relationships. Use project management tools like Asana or Trello to keep all communication organized.
Your team is the driving force behind your agency’s success. Hire professionals who excel in their respective fields, whether it’s design, development, or marketing. Provide ongoing training and encourage collaboration within the team to ensure high-quality deliverables. A motivated and skilled team reflects positively on your agency.
Just as you market your clients’ businesses, you need to promote your own agency. Develop a strong online presence with a professional website and active social media profiles. Use SEO and content marketing to attract potential clients, and consider PPC campaigns to target specific niches. Networking events and industry conferences are also excellent opportunities to showcase your expertise.
Efficiency is key in the web agency business. Use automation tools to streamline repetitive tasks, such as invoicing, email follow-ups, and project updates. Tools like HubSpot, Zapier, and Slack can help save time and keep your processes organized.
In a competitive market, delivering high-quality work is non-negotiable. Prioritize user-centered design and development practices to create websites and campaigns that truly meet client needs. Measure success through KPIs like traffic, conversions, and user engagement. Your commitment to delivering results will set your agency apart.
A successful agency requires sound financial management. Monitor your cash flow, set aside funds for taxes, and reinvest in your business. Use accounting software like QuickBooks or Xero to track income and expenses. Understanding your financial health enables you to make informed decisions about scaling and investments.
The digital landscape evolves rapidly. Stay ahead by keeping up with the latest trends and technologies in web design, development, and marketing. Attend webinars, read industry blogs, and participate in online communities. Adapting to changes ensures that your agency remains relevant and competitive.
Repeat business is often more profitable than constantly acquiring new clients. Focus on building long-term relationships by providing excellent customer service and delivering consistent results. Offer value-added services, such as regular website updates or analytics reports, to keep clients engaged and satisfied.
What sets your agency apart from the competition? Whether it’s your creative approach, fast turnaround times, or niche expertise, highlight your unique value proposition in all your marketing efforts. Make it clear why clients should choose you over others.
What services should a web agency offer?
A web agency typically provides services like website design, development, SEO, PPC advertising, content marketing, and social media management. However, specializing in a niche can make your agency more attractive to specific client segments.
How do I set competitive pricing for my services?
Research market rates in your region and industry. Consider your team’s expertise, the complexity of the projects, and the value you deliver to clients when setting your prices.
How can I ensure client satisfaction?
Clear communication, regular updates, and delivering on promises are key to client satisfaction. Address feedback promptly and be flexible when adjustments are needed.
What tools are essential for running a web agency?
Project management tools (Asana, Trello), communication platforms (Slack, Zoom), and analytics tools (Google Analytics, SEMrush) are essential. Automation tools like Zapier can also increase efficiency.
How do I handle difficult clients?
Set clear expectations from the start, and maintain professional communication. If conflicts arise, address them calmly and focus on finding mutually beneficial solutions.
